Excelsa coffee is a relatively rare bean. Though it was recently reclassified as a member of the Liberica family, it differs so significantly from it that some in the coffee wikibirthdays  community still view it as a distinct species. Like Liberica, Excelsa grows on large, vigorous trees in areas with moderately high elevation. The beans are large and teardrop-shaped and have a distinctive fruity aroma.
